Description
Indicates if the PC program is being executed or not.
Always 1 for Controller Link Support Board nodes.
Indicates if an error has occurred in the PC.
Always 0 for Controller Link Support Board nodes.
Indicates if data link data for node was received normally or
not.
Indicates data link participation status.
"Error" indicates that the offset is larger than the number of
send words. The data links will operate and the node will
remain participating in the data links. The receive area at
nodes with this error will be all zeros.
A receive area is "remaining" if the number of words in the
receive area is larger than the number of send words. Data
will be received normally and all words in the receive area
beyond those containing the send words will have
indeterminate status.
A receive area is "short" if the number of send words is larger
than the number of words in the receive area. Data will be
received normally, but all words that will not fit in the receive
area will be discarded.
